Piper may be weighing run for appeals court
Speculation is circling through Republican ranks about whether Butler County Prosecutor Robin Piper will make a run for 12th District Court of Appeals next year.
Piper spoke to members of the party’s roughly 250 member executive committee Tuesday night at Tori’s Station in Fairfield.
Attendees say he spoke after Warren County Prosecutor Rachel Hutzel, who has announced she is weighing a run for the appeals court.
While Piper didn’t formally announce he would run, “he said that he has been going around to the different Lincoln Days in the different counties,” said Butler County Commissioner Gregory Jolivette, who was present as a member of the party’s central committee.
The court of appeals hears cases from eight counties — Brown, Butler, Clermont, Clinton, Fayette, Madison, Preble and Warren — and each county has a local party with a Lincoln Day fund-raiser where the party elite rub elbows and raise money for local races.
“I think it was obvious that he is thinking about it,” Jolivette said. “He’s made that known.”
Piper himself wouldn’t commit, though he did confirm that he spoke at the meeting.
“I cannot comment on that at this time,” Piper said. “It’s way to early in the process.”
“I have not made any declarations of my candidacy at this time,” Piper said. “There is a lot of hearsay and gossip out there.”
Two seats will come open on the court of appeals next year, when Judges William Young and H.J. Bressler become too old to sit on the bench.
